Alert: GreenPulse watering scheduler missed its overnight run. This fires when the Sproutline cron dispatcher fails to trigger a zone cycle within 30 minutes of its scheduled slot. Plants in the Ferndale greenhouse cluster may go unwatered, so treat it as time-sensitive during summer months. Acknowledge the alert, then check dispatcher health and recent config changes. The runbook with full triage steps lives here:

runbook for hahog-fawif: https://confluence.zemvarlabs.internal/pages/browse/projects/57cf2f66

CI note for plugin authors: template rendering in the Lanternfall pipeline slowed after we enabled strict escaping by default. If your plugin precompiles templates, regenerate caches before benchmarking, or timings will look inflated. We measured a 4% steady-state overhead, within budget. The build used for these measurements is noted below.

session token of kagup-hahaf = htk3_2b8

09:41 — Crash reports from the Fernwick Android app stopped reaching the Drossel ingest queue. Symptom: pipeline lag alert, zero new symbolicated reports for 22 minutes. Cause: expired signing cert on the uploader sidecar. Fix: rotated cert, replayed buffered reports, confirmed symbolication resumed. No reports lost. On-call should verify backlog drains fully. Reference the pipeline build token below when filing follow-ups.

pipeline stamp: htk4_66df

**Action item (P1):** Partner SFTP drop from Корvale keeps landing partial files when their uploader retries mid-transfer. Add a `.complete` sentinel check to the Driftbin ingest job and alert if a file sits unfinished past 20 minutes. Steps for manually reprocessing a partial drop are documented on the runbook page.

operations page: https://jenkins.torvadyn.local/build/deploy/display/pages/611247f0a622ae80

## Changed defaults

Heads up: the Ledgerline tax-rate lookup cache now defaults to a 15-minute TTL instead of 24 hours. Turns out rates in the Veldt County sandbox were going stale mid-demo, which was embarrassing. Eviction is now LRU rather than FIFO, and the cache warms on boot. If you're reviewing, check that nothing hardcodes the old TTL. The new defaults land as follows.

deployment values, bajop-taweg:
holwyn:
  log_level: debug
  metrics_host: metrics.holwyn.zemvarsys.internal
  pool_size: 32